Residential Water Extraction v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small water spill | Yes | No | You can likely handle a small water spill on your own with some basic cleaning supplies. |
| Standing water over 1 inch deep | No | Yes | Standing water over 1 inch deep can show a hidden moisture issue that needs professional attention. |
| Water damage to multiple rooms | No | Yes | Water damage to multiple rooms can show a much bigger problem on the horizon that needs professional attention. |
| Hidden moisture issues | No | Yes | Hidden moisture issues can be difficult to detect and need professional equipment to identify and address. |
| Water damage to electrical systems | No | Yes | Water damage to electrical systems can be hazardous and needs professional attention to ensure your safety. |
| Water damage to structural elements | No | Yes | Water damage to structural elements can compromise the integrity of your home and needs professional attention to ensure your safety. |

Residential Water Extraction Cost In Rentz, GA
The cost of Residential Water Extraction can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Rentz, GA. These are estimates, not guarantees, and the actual cost may be higher or lower. Our team will work with you to create a customized plan and budget that fits your needs.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Initial Assessment and Planning | $200 – $500 | The severity of the damage and the size of the affected area can affect the cost of this service. |
| Water Extraction and Removal | $500 – $2,500 | The amount of water to be removed and the complexity of the job can affect the cost of this service. |
| Drying and Dehumidification | $1,000 – $5,000 | The size of the affected area and the number of equipment units required can affect the cost of this service. |
| Final Cleanup and Restoration | $1,500 – $6,000 | The extent of the damage and the number of repairs required can affect the cost of this service. |
| Specialized Equipment Rental | $500 – $2,000 | The type and number of equipment units required can affect the cost of this service. |
| Emergency Services Fee | $200 – $500 | The level of urgency and the time of day can affect the cost of this service. |
